Samia’s College Qualifications
I bring an international perspective to college coaching, having lived and studied in multiple countries and navigated different application systems firsthand. I completed my undergraduate studies at Columbia University in the US and earned my master’s degree from Sciences Po Paris, which gives me a deep understanding of both American and European admissions processes. Over the years, I’ve coached students applying to undergraduate and master’s programs, helping them position themselves strategically while staying true to who they are. My approach goes beyond prestige: I care about finding a place where you’ll not only succeed academically, but actually be happy and fulfilled.
